When's the best time to book a family-friendly holiday in Bichlbach?
The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 14°C, while the coldest months are February and January, with an average of -2°C. The rainiest months in Bichlbach are August, June, May and July, with each month seeing an average of 254 mm of rainfall.
What's there to see and do with your family in Bichlbach?
While you are visiting Bichlbach, you may want to round up the youngsters and make time to see interesting attractions such as Zugspitze Ski Resort, Hell Valley and Festspielhaus Neuschwanstein. Make sure that you have lots of time for activities such as Area 47 and Vilsalpsee.
What's the best way for us to get around Bichlbach?
If you want to travel outside the area, take a train from Berwang Bichlbach Station, Bichlbach Almkopfbahn Station or Lähn Station. Bichlbach might not have many public transport options to choose from, so consider renting a car to explore more.
